It’s Game Day!
The top-ranked Arizona Wildcats are back home to take on the Oklahoma State Cowboys. During halftime the school will honor the UA’s 2001 Final Four team.
Here’s all the info you need to watch, listen to or follow the game online:
Arizona-Oklahoma State game time, details:
- Date: Saturday, Feb. 7, 2026
- Time: 2 p.m. MT
- Location: McKale Center; Tucson, Ariz.
- Line: According to FanDuel Sportsbook, Arizona is a 20.5-point favorite and the over/under is 167.5. KenPom.com gives the UA a 97 percent chance of winning.
How can I watch Arizona-Oklahoma State?
Arizona-Oklahoma State will be shown on ESPN. Mike Monaco (play-by-play) and King McClure (analyst) will be calling the game.
How can I stream Arizona-Oklahoma State online?
The stream of Arizona-Oklahoma State can be viewed on ESPN.com.
How can I listen to Arizona-Oklahoma State on the radio?
You can listen to Arizona-Oklahoma State on Wildcats Sports Radio 1290 AM.
